    USG-guided techniques for aortic rupture involve using ultrasound (USG) to help diagnose and treat a tear in the aorta, the large blood vessel that carries blood from the heart to the rest of the body. This non-invasive imaging method allows doctors to quickly and accurately locate the rupture and assess the extent of the damage.
    In emergency situations, ultrasound can guide the placement of medical instruments to control bleeding and stabilize the patient. For example, it can help direct catheters or guide needles during minimally invasive procedures, making the intervention safer and more precise. These techniques are crucial for rapid diagnosis and treatment, significantly improving the chances of survival and recovery for patients with aortic rupture.
